2nd age kitten, from 4 to 12
months:
The definitive teeth
appear. If the new adult teeth are protected during
this period, the early onset of tooth and mouth disorders can be
prevented.
The kitten's digestive
ability improves: she assimilates some nutrients such as
starch increasingly well.
Her growth continues at a
slower rate up to the age of 1 year: her bone structure is
gradually consolidated and her muscle mass develops. She still has
high energy requirements, although they decrease slightly.
